A three-phase transformer is generally used in three-phase power systems as it is more cost-effective than single-phase transformers. But when size matters, it is preferable to use a bank of three single-phase transformers vs a three-phase transformer, as it is easier to transport than one single three-phase transformer unit.

General Specification
Rated Power : 15000 kVA, Rated Voltage: 69kV, 13.8 kV, Voltage Ratio 69/13.8
Technical Characteristics
No Load Loss at rated Voltage and Frequency: 16.0kW, Load Loss at rated current at 75°C: 95kW at 15 MVA base, Impedance at rated voltage and frequency: 10.0% at 15 MVA base
Dimension
Approx. Mass: Core & Winding: 12500Kg, Tank & Fittings: 11000Kg, Oil: 7500 Kg, Total: 31000Kg
